What is a line of credit, and how does it differ from loans?

Understanding a Line of Credit A line of credit is a flexible financial tool that offers borrowers access to a predetermined amount of money. This tool is highly adaptable, as borrowers can draw funds as needed up to the maximum limit, repay what they’ve borrowed, and access those funds again. What is a jumbo loan, and who needs it?

Understanding Jumbo Loans A jumbo loan is a type of mortgage that exceeds the limits set by the Federal Housing Finance Agency (FHFA) for loans eligible for purchase by the government-sponsored enterprises, Fannie Mae and Freddie Mac. Because jumbo loans do not conform to these limits, they are known as non-conforming loans. Jumbo Loan Limits In most of the United States, the conforming loan limit for 2023 is $726,200. How adjustable-rate mortgages (ARMs) function.

Understanding Adjustable-Rate Mortgages (ARMs) Adjustable-rate mortgages, often abbreviated as ARMs, represent a type of home loan product that fundamentally differs from fixed-rate mortgages. While fixed-rate mortgages maintain a constant interest rate throughout the entire loan term, ARMs have interest rates that vary based on changes in an associated financial index.
